While we use normal switches to close or open a circuit manually, a relay is also a switch that connects or disconnects two. Relays are rated based on their capacity to safely switch electrical power through the device. In other words, we can say that a relay is an electromechanical switch. A relay is an electromagnetic switch that opens and closes circuits electromechanically or electronically. Relays are electromechanical switches designed to control one or more circuits by opening or closing contacts in response to an electrical signal. A relay is a simple electromechanical switch. Relays are electrically operated switches that open and close the circuits by receiving electrical signals from outside sources. It is crucial that the relay's rating is equal to or greater than the device it will be controlling. A relay is an electrically operated switch that uses an electromagnet to open or close any electrical circuit.
